Everything boiled down to the pressure points again, yet every set came down to the tie-breaker and what happened inside. Although L. Klein tried to be more offensive through his forehand side, his frequently working volley finishes showed that he had the capability to move forward well when he had the chance, where M. Kasnikowski could pass him from whenever he had the chance. However, staying back might not be the case for M. Kasnikowski, whose shots were error-prone whenever he got pressed from how L. Klein paced his shots. As a result, L. Klein had 8 opportunities to break, but he could only convert 25% of them, while M. Kasnikowski tried his best to maximize his 3 break points with a 66% conversion rate, but it did not materialize further as this match ended up being settled in three tie-breaker sets.
On the other hand, L. Klein slightly stood out from his first serves by 7%, having a 78% winning percentage complemented by his 8 aces, scoring 2 more aces than M. Kasnikowski. Interestingly, second serves became a little trouble spot for L. Klein by only having a 54% winning rate, 7% lower than M. Kasnikowski. This was a result of L. Klein’s 4 double faults, committing it twice more often than M. Kasnikowski’s 2, where the former risked a lot of his second serves, but often paid off when they were followed up by proper rallying.
This marked L. Klein’s first Challenger title of the season, as well as his third career Challenger title after he fell short in last year’s Ortisei Challenger final, becoming the runner-up to Borna Gojo. On the other hand, although M. Kasnikowski’s maiden Challenger title had to wait, he finally re-entered the Top 300 live and even better, outdoing his previous career-high ranking of 290 by the end of the tournament to be 2 lines ahead at 288. This might just be the beginning for M. Kasnikowski, who finally found his form again after another rollercoaster season. Definitely one of many, considering his potential.

As someone who has been trained in jazz I judge the jazz dances pretty hard. If it’s fun and creative I’m willing to be more lenient on actual moves and technique but I really wanna see at least some basic jazz moves. A jazz dance that sticks out to me is Riker and Allison’s. This worked cause Allison is a trained contemporary dancer and Riker had some prior dance experience so he was pulling out jazz turns and axels and actual jazz moves and he did them well. A bad jazz dance that has always stood out to me was Val and Heather’s. Heather can do jazz but Val cannot choreograph jazz. But their jazz dance was during Disney week and Val was trying too hard to be a fun Disney dance. Heather really should’ve been given the opportunity to at least contribute to the choreography for that dance since it’s a style she was good at.

Despite both players’ efforts to open their chances, the third set ended up being concluded in another tie-breaker. Initially, it was M. Kasnikowski’s erroneous service game that led to L. Klein’s lead to 4-0, with the gap minimizer starting on the latter’s double fault before the former tried to get more balls in from the forehand side to close the gap more. After holding his service game until 5-4, M. Kasnikowski created his initial point with a forehand passing shot right to the line in response to L. Klein’s preceding volley, only for L. Klein to save them with another working volley to 6-5.
L. Klein proceeded to save the second match point at the cost of M. Kasnikowski’s forehand errors, most of which being executed too wide that resulted in L. Klein’s match point creation to 7-6. Back on serve, M. Kasnikowski’s insufficient backhand response to L. Klein’s preceding shot converted the Slovak’s match point, where L. Klein ended up taking the third set 7-6(6), ultimately winning him his first Challenger title of the year and his third career Challenger title.
